وكيل الذكاء الاصطناعي
يُعدّ وكيل الذكاء الاصطناعي الميزة الأقوى في Jambo Studio. على عكس الدردشة الأساسية (/schema، /data، /all)، يمتلك الوكيل 8 أدوات حقيقية تُمكّنه من قراءة مخططك وإنشاء المجموعات وتوليد المحتوى بالجملة وترجمة المدخلات وحتى إنتاج صور ذكاء اصطناعي — كل ذلك بأمر واحد.
وضع الوكيل مقابل الوضع الأساسي
| الميزة | الوضع الأساسي (/schema) | وضع الوكيل |
|---|---|---|
| توليد المخطط | ✅ معاينة JSON → تطبيق يدوي | ✅ إنشاء تلقائي + حفظ |
| توليد المحتوى | 3-5 مدخلات لكل مجموعة | حتى 100 مدخلة دفعة واحدة |
| متعدد اللغات | يدوي لكل لغة | تلقائي، جميع اللغات المُهيَّأة دفعة واحدة |
| الصور | رفع يدوي عبر لوحة الإدارة | توليد بالذكاء الاصطناعي + رفع تلقائي |
| العمليات الجماعية | غير متاحة | ✅ إنشاء وتحديث وحذف عشرات المدخلات |
| استكشاف المخطط | سلسلة سياق ثابتة | ✅ أداة explore_schema() في الوقت الفعلي |
| الترجمة | غير متاحة | ✅ أداة translate_entries() |
| معاينة الخطة | غير متاحة | ✅ PlanCard مع قائمة الإجراءات قبل التنفيذ |
قدرات المزود
يكتشف الوكيل تلقائيًا ما يمكن لمزود الذكاء الاصطناعي المُهيَّأ لديك فعله ويُكيّف سلوكه. يظهر شارة القدرات دائمًا فوق حقل إدخال الدردشة:
🟢 نص (claude-sonnet-4-6) 🟢 صور (dall-e-3)عند غياب إحدى القدرات، يُنبّهك الوكيل ويقترح كيفية تفعيلها:
⚠️ لم يُهيَّأ أي مزود صور. سأستخدم SVG احترافية كصور بديلة. للحصول على صور مُولَّدة بالذكاء الاصطناعي، أضِف OpenAI أو Gemini في الإدارة ← الإعدادات ← مزودو الذكاء الاصطناعي.
| المزود | النص | الصور | ملاحظات |
|---|---|---|---|
| OpenAI | ✅ GPT-4o, o1, إلخ. | ✅ DALL‑E 3 | قدرات كاملة |
| Anthropic | ✅ Claude Opus / Sonnet | ❌ | نص فقط |
| Google Gemini | ✅ Gemini Flash / Pro | ✅ Imagen | قدرات كاملة |
| Ollama | ⚠️ جودة محدودة | ❌ | نموذج محلي |
| DeepSeek / Mistral / Groq / xAI / Perplexity / Qwen / OpenRouter | ✅ | ❌ | نص فقط |
الأدوات الـ 8 للوكيل
كل أداة وظيفة من جانب الخادم يمكن للذكاء الاصطناعي استدعاؤها. يختار الوكيل الأدوات المناسبة بناءً على طلبك.
أدوات القراءة (متاحة دائمًا، للقراءة فقط)
| الأداة | الوصف |
|---|---|
explore_schema | تُعيد جميع المجموعات مع حقولها وأنواعها ومؤشرات الحقول الإلزامية والعلاقات. يستدعيها الوكيل في بداية كل جلسة. |
read_entries | تقرأ المدخلات من مجموعة. تدعم الترقيم والتصفية حسب اللغة/الحالة. |
أدوات الكتابة (قواعد التنفيذ)
| الأداة | التأكيد | ما تفعله |
|---|---|---|
create_collections | تلقائي | تُنشئ مجموعات + حقول مباشرة في قاعدة البيانات. تشمل أهداف العلاقات وقيم التعداد. |
create_entries | تلقائي | تُنشئ مدخلات بالجملة. تدعم حتى 100 مدخلة × N لغة في استدعاء واحد. |
update_entries | معاينة مطلوبة | تُعدّل مدخلات موجودة بالـ UUID. تعرض فرقًا قبل التنفيذ. |
delete_entries | معاينة + تأكيد | حذف ناعم للمدخلات بالـ UUID. تعرض قائمة المدخلات المتأثرة قبل التأكيد. |
generate_images | تلقائي | تُولّد صورًا عبر DALL‑E أو Gemini وترفعها إلى مكتبة الوسائط وتُعيد الـ UUID. تتراجع إلى SVG إذا لم يتوفر مزود صور. |
translate_entries | معاينة مطلوبة | تُترجم المدخلات من لغة مصدر إلى N لغات هدف بالذكاء الاصطناعي. تحافظ على الـ slugs والبيانات المهيكلة. |
قواعد التأكيد
| الإجراء | السلوك |
|---|---|
| إنشاء أي شيء | تنفيذ فوري، لا حاجة لتأكيد |
| تعديل بيانات موجودة | عرض معاينة أولًا — انقر “تنفيذ” للتطبيق |
| حذف بيانات موجودة | عرض معاينة أولًا — انقر “تأكيد” للحذف |
كيفية استخدام الوكيل
1. الطلبات البسيطة — كشف تلقائي
للطلبات الصغيرة (1-2 مجموعة، 3-5 مدخلات)، استخدم الأوامر القياسية /schema أو /data أو /all. يرد الوكيل في وضع معاينة JSON الكلاسيكي مع أزرار “تطبيق”.
/schema إنشاء مدونة بمقالات وفئات وتعليقات/data توليد 5 مقالات مدونة احترافية بالعربية/all بناء مخطط متجر إلكتروني كامل مع منتجات2. الطلبات الجماعية — وضع الوكيل
عند طلب عمليات جماعية، يتحوّل الوكيل إلى وضع التخطيط:
إنشاء موقع وكالة كامل مع محفظة أعمال (6 مشاريع)،وشهادات (8 اقتباسات)، ومدونة (5 مقالات).كل شيء بالفرنسية والإنجليزية والإسبانية والعربية.إضافة صور hero احترافية لكل قسم.يرد الوكيل بـ PlanCard:
┌────────────────────────────────────────────────┐│ 📋 الخطة ││ ││ إنشاء موقع وكالة بمحفظة أعمال، ││ شهادات، مدونة — 4 لغات ││ ││ 1. explore_schema ││ 2. create_collections 3 مجموعات ││ 3. create_entries 76 مدخلة × 4 لغات ││ 4. generate_images 12 صورة ││ ││ [تنفيذ الخطة] │└────────────────────────────────────────────────┘انقر على تنفيذ الخطة وسيُشغّل الوكيل جميع الإجراءات بالتسلسل مع عرض ExecutionLog:
✅ explore_schema: تم✅ create_collections: 3 مجموعة✅ create_entries: 76 مُنشأة، 0 أخطاء✅ generate_images: 12 صورة مُولَّدة (DALL-E)3. الاستكشاف والقراءة
اطلب من الوكيل تحليل مشروعك قبل إجراء التغييرات:
استكشف مخططي وأخبرني بما ينقص لمدونةاقرأ الشهادات الحالية واقترح تحسيناتما المجموعات التي يجب أن أضيفها لمنصة تعلم إلكتروني؟نقطة نهاية تنفيذ الأدوات
إذا كنت تبني تكاملًا مخصصًا، يمكنك استدعاء الوكيل برمجيًا:
POST /api/projects/{uuid}/studio/ai-executeContent-Type: application/jsonAuthorization: Bearer <token>
{ "actions": [ { "tool": "explore_schema", "params": {} }, { "tool": "create_entries", "params": { "collection": "testimonials", "entries": [{ "quote": "...", "author_name": "..." }], "locales": ["fr", "en", "es", "ar"] }} ], "auto_confirm": true}نقطة نهاية القدرات
GET /api/projects/{uuid}/studio/ai-capabilities→ { "text": true, "images": true, "provider": "openai", "model": "gpt-4o", "limits": [] }توليد الصور
يمكن للوكيل توليد الصور عند تهيئة مزود قادر على ذلك (OpenAI أو Gemini).
ولّد لقطة شاشة لوحة تحكم داكنة لقسم الـ heroأنشئ صور غلاف لـ 3 مقالات حول أداء PHPأضِف صور أفاتار للمؤلفين الستةعند غياب مزود الصور، يتراجع الوكيل إلى SVG احترافية كصور بديلة بنظام الألوان الزمردي لـ Jambo.
نصائح
- كن محددًا — «أنشئ 6 شهادات من مطورين مستقلين حول التحوّل من Strapi» أفضل من «أضِف شهادات»
- اذكر اللغات — «بالفرنسية والإنجليزية» أو «بجميع اللغات المُهيَّأة» يُشغّل التوليد متعدد اللغات
- كرّر — «احتفظ بالشهادات الثلاث الأولى، استبدل الثلاث الأخيرة بأفضل منها»
- استكشف أولًا — «حلّل مخططي واقترح تحسينات للمدونة» قبل إجراء التغييرات
- الصور — صِف المرئي الذي تريده: «لوحة تحكم داكنة مستقبلية مع لوحات بيانات خضراء ورسوم بيانية تحليلية»